How have federal/state healthcare exchanges affected physician practices?

Here are four ways in which the federal or state healthcare exchanges have affected physician practices, according to Physicians Practice’s 2014 Great American Physician Survey:

Advertisement

•    Not at all — 40.3 percent
•    Minimally, I’ve had a few patients ask me questions about the exchange — 37.7 percent
•    Moderately, I’ve had a good number of newly insured patients contact my practice — 15.8 percent
•    Significantly, I’ve had more new patients than I can accommodate contact my practice — 6.2 percent

 

The survey includes responses from 1,311 physicians.
